9.
Position
front plate assembly
between
front mower
brackets.
Raise deck and
plate assembly
to align holes and
insert flanged
pins. Secure
pins with
double
loop retainer
springs
between
the plate assembly
and mower
brack-
ets.
NOTE:
To assist in locating
hole in flanged
pin, the hole in pin is inline with notch on
head of pin. If necessary,
move mower
side-to-side
to give space
between
plate
and mower
brackets.
IMPORTANT:
Check
belt for proper
rout-
ing in all mower
pulley grooves.
10. Engage
belt tension
rod by pushing
rod
into locking
bracket.
CAUTION:
Belt tension
rod is spring
loaded.
Have a tight grip on rod and en-
gage slowly.
11. Connect
anti-sway
bar to chassis
bracket
under left footrest
and retain
with double
loop retainer
spring.
12. If equipped,
turn height
adjustment
knob clockwise
to remove
slack from
mower
suspension.
13. Raise deck to highest
position.
TO LEVEL
MOWER
HOUSING
Adjust
the mower while
tractor
is parked
on level ground
or driveway.
Make sure
tires are properly
inflated
(See "PROD-
UCT SPECIFICATIONS"
section
of this
manual).
If tires are over or underinflated,
you will not properly
adjust
your mower.
SIDE-TO-SIDE
ADJUSTMENT
• Raise mower
to its highest
position.
• Measure
height
from bottom
edge of
mower
to ground
level at front corners
of mower.
Distance
"A" on both sides of
mower
should
be the same.
If adjustment
is necessary,
make adjust-
ment on one side of mower
only.
• To raise one side of mower,
tighten
lift
link adjustment
nut on that side.
• To lower one side of mower,
loosen
lift
link adjustment
nut on that side.
NOTE:
Each full turn of adjustment
nut
will change
mower
height
about
3/16".
• Recheck
measurements
after adjusting.

FRONT-TO-BACK
ADJUSTMENT
IMPORTANT:
Deck must be level side-
to-side.
If the following
front-to-back
adjustment
is necessary,
be sure to adjust
both front links equally
so mower
will stay
level side-to-side.
To obtain
the best cutting
results,
the
mower
blades
should
be adjusted
so the
front tip is approximately
1/8" to 1/2" lower
than the rear tip when the mower
is in its
,_ghest
position.
CAUTION:
Blades
are sharp. Protect
your hands
with gloves and/or
wrap blade
with heavy cloth.
Check
adjustment
on right side of tractor.
Position
any blade so the tip is pointing
straight
forward.
Measure
distance
"B" at
front and rear tip of blade
• Before
making
any necessary
adjust-
ments,
check that both front plate links
are equal in length.
• If links are not equal
in length,
adjust
one link to same
length
as other link.
• To lower front of blade,
loosen
nut "C"
on both front links an equal
number
of
turns.
NOTE:
Each full turn of nut "C" will
change
distance
"B" by approximately
3/16".
• When
distance
"B" is 1/8" to 1/2" lower
at front than rear, tighten
nut "D" against
trunnion
on both front links.
• To raise front of blade,
loosen
nut
"D" from trunnion
on both front links.
Tighten
nut "C" on both front links an
equal
number
of turns. The two front
links must remain
equal
in length.
• When
distance
"B" is 1/8" to 1/2" lower
at front than rear, tighten
nut "D" against
trunnion
on both front links.
• Recheck
side-to-side
adjustment.
